Toronto



Toronto is one of the world’s most culturally diverse cities, making it a great destination for travelers looking for a culturally unique experience. One of the most unique landmarks in the city is the Aga Khan Museum, which boasts a beautiful collection of Islamic, Iranian, and Muslim artifacts. If you are interested in art, the Art Gallery of Ontario is a definite must-see. For those who want to step away from the bustling city and seek the refuge of nature, take a ferry to Centre Isle, which offers plenty of activities such as biking or hiking.
Toronto’s food scene is vast and extremely vibrant due to the city’s multicultural nature. Bar Isabel is a local favorite that offers amazing Spanish dishes with a cozy vibe. For a more posh experience, head over to Alo Restaurant, which features a five-course tasting menu that will take you on a culinary ride.
The main bus station in the city is the Union Station Bus Terminal, served by various intercity bus services, including Greyhound and Ontario Northland. The main train station in Toronto is the adjacent Union Station, which is the hub for VIA Rail’s intercity services. The city’s airport is the Toronto Pearson International Airport, the busiest airport in Canada.

Where does the coach leave from in Toronto?

Image credit: Secondarywaltz
Link to image attributionMain departure station: 1 Yorkdale St
The Bus Terminal on Yorkdale Street provides intercity bus services for Toronto. The terminal opened in 1979, and it is located right in the middle of North York, slightly northwest of downtown Toronto. Ontario Northland operates intercity bus service through the Yorkdale Bus Terminal. There are 13 bus stands at the station, offering ample parking spaces for incoming and outgoing buses. Amenities at the station include a waiting lounge and public restrooms. If you have time before your bus departs, head into the neighboring Yorkdale Shopping Centre for an assortment of top brands.
